Re: PHP Like
Publié : mar. 07/juin/2011 10:17
l'idee est geniale, j'y ai pense il y a deja pas mal de temps
en fait evidement la question ne se pose seulement sur la syntaxe de pb, pas sur ses commandes, je veux dire qu'il ne s'ait pas d'executer un programme dans une page html (ce qui est possible avec pb), mais de generer une page html avec pb et sa syntaxe, if endif repeat until etc.
la reponse est oui, evidement, il faudrait juste creer un module pb pour apache (autant que php n'est qu'un module apache).
en fait quand on demande une page .html, php ne se mele pas du tout, c'est juste apache qui gere les en tetes et l'envoi de la page.
si l'extension est .php, la page va d'abord faire un petit tour chez php.exe, (enfin sous windows, ce qui n'est pas le cas de la plupart des serveurs), qui analyse la page ligne par ligne, et recree (enfin virtuellement, je ne suis pas sur qu'un fichier ne sois creer pour de vrai), une page html, avec le contenu de la page .php, a part ce qui se trouve entre les balises <?php ?>, ce contenu est compile, et il gere le html qui en decoule.
j'ai deja vu plusieurs membres des differents forums purebasic essayer de devlopper des compilateurs, il faudrait donc juste se mettre d'accord sur une syntaxe (decider un mot cle pour afficher/echapper de l'html, par exemple echo), et s'y mettre, ca ne doit pas etre tres complique.
le grand avantage serait evidement la clarte de purebasic, et les mots cle clairs, par rapport a php.
d'ailleurs si je ne me trompe pas, en visual basic ca existe depuis longtemps
en fait evidement la question ne se pose seulement sur la syntaxe de pb, pas sur ses commandes, je veux dire qu'il ne s'ait pas d'executer un programme dans une page html (ce qui est possible avec pb), mais de generer une page html avec pb et sa syntaxe, if endif repeat until etc.
la reponse est oui, evidement, il faudrait juste creer un module pb pour apache (autant que php n'est qu'un module apache).
en fait quand on demande une page .html, php ne se mele pas du tout, c'est juste apache qui gere les en tetes et l'envoi de la page.
si l'extension est .php, la page va d'abord faire un petit tour chez php.exe, (enfin sous windows, ce qui n'est pas le cas de la plupart des serveurs), qui analyse la page ligne par ligne, et recree (enfin virtuellement, je ne suis pas sur qu'un fichier ne sois creer pour de vrai), une page html, avec le contenu de la page .php, a part ce qui se trouve entre les balises <?php ?>, ce contenu est compile, et il gere le html qui en decoule.
j'ai deja vu plusieurs membres des differents forums purebasic essayer de devlopper des compilateurs, il faudrait donc juste se mettre d'accord sur une syntaxe (decider un mot cle pour afficher/echapper de l'html, par exemple echo), et s'y mettre, ca ne doit pas etre tres complique.
le grand avantage serait evidement la clarte de purebasic, et les mots cle clairs, par rapport a php.
d'ailleurs si je ne me trompe pas, en visual basic ca existe depuis longtemps